Equans is a world leader in the energy and services sector, with annual revenues of nearly €19,2 billion* and almost 800,000 projects.​

Equans has leading positions in Europe, which is the result of the history of energy construction in these countries, and strong presences in North and South America and in Oceania.​

With nearly 90,000 highly skilled employees, Equans has a strong geographic footprint, anchored by historic local brands. Equans provides its customers with excellent technical expertise in the design, installation, maintenance and operation of multi-technical facilities. This know-how is based on key skills. First of all, in electrical and thermal engineering – two strong points that help accelerate the reduction of our clients’ carbon footprint – but also in ventilationrefrigerationmechanics and roboticsfire protection, energy renovation, digital solutionsIT, cyber security and telecommunications.​

The combination of these expertise allows us to offer efficient and optimised solutions at all stages of the energy chain, from production, storage and transport to usage.

Cyber Cloud Architect

Summary of the role:

Cybersecurity is part of Equans Group Core values. Equans deployed global security solutions at group level in order to provide unified cybersecurity services. As a Cyber Cloud Architect, you will be defining the technical cybersecurity standards applicable in Equans deriving from Equans cybersecurity policies and solutions.

You will be defining mandatory security controls and authorized configuration templates and ensure that these standards are met in project reviews and SLS design authority committees.

You will participate in defining the long term cybersecurity strategy in terms of solutions portfolio, working closely with the Solutions Architects.

This position requires a broad knowledge of cybersecurity technical solutions and market trends, as well as the ability to deep dive in any of them in order to define detailed guidance and configuration templates.
